Nonlinear current-voltage characteristics and enhanced negative differential conductance in graphene field effect transistors




Nanoscale , 2014, Advance Article

DOI: 10.1039/C4NR02816C, Paper

Lin Wang, Xiaoshuang Chen, Yibin Hu, Anqi Yu, Wei Lu

Observations of the negative differential conductance (NDC) phenomenon in graphene field-effect transistors (FET) open up new opportunities for their application in graphene-based fast switches, frequency multipliers and, most importantly, in high frequency oscillators up to the terahertz regime.
